Kazakhstan’s investment opportunities presented in South Korea’s Capital

Ambassador of Kazakhstan to South Korea Nurgali Arystanov presented Kazakhstan’s investment opportunities at the Global Business Forum in Seoul, El.kz cites Kazakh FM.

The event gathered over 160 participants, including executives of major corporations and holdings, construction and development, transport and logistics, engineering and industrial, consulting and investment companies, as well as representatives of government and public organizations, leading universities, media outlets, and the diplomatic corps.

The event was organized by The Korea Herald, the South Korea’s leading English-language daily newspaper. The main goal of the forum was to create a platform for establishing connections with leaders of the Korean business community and strengthening business cooperation.

The opening ceremony featured welcome speeches by Choi Jin-young, CEO of Herald Media Group, Jeong Won-joo, Chairman of Daewoo Engineering & Construction, and Shin Jung-hoon, Member of the National Assembly of the Republic of Korea.

In his remarks, Ambassador Arystanov noted that, based on the results of the first nine months of 2024, the Republic of Korea ranked 4th among the largest investors in Kazakhstan, with an inflow of foreign direct investment amounting to 907 million US dollars.

He highlighted the successful operation of more than 740 Korean companies in various sectors of Kazakhstan’s economy, as well as the implementation of several successful investment and breakthrough projects with the participation of major South Korean companies. The Ambassador emphasized the Government of Kazakhstan’s ongoing efforts to further improve the investment climate and create a favorable business environment, in line with President Kassym-Jomart Tokayev’s course for comprehensive modernization and economic transformation of the country.

The Kazakh diplomat invited South Korean companies to invest in Kazakhstan, highlighting key sectors such as infrastructure, information technology and artificial intelligence, drones, banking, rare earth metals, hydrogen energy, healthcare, education, and creative industries.

During the forum, guests were shown videos about Kazakhstan’s investment opportunities and tourist attractions, including the “Born Bold” media campaign, and were provided with printed materials on the country’s economic and investment potential.
